我似乎无法在vue项目中使用axios,因为它意味着当我尝试在Home.vue文件中使用axios时没有定义'axios‘。我在配置main.js的地方做错了什么吗?还是我遗漏了一些需要添加的东西?下面是我为main.js编写的代码,它展示了我如何在我的项目中添加axios。
import Vue from 'vue';
import GSignInButton from 'vue-google-signin-button';
import ElementUI from 'element-ui';
import axios from
我尝试用创建一个新的Vue应用程序,使用来自的命令。
下面是我使用的命令:
npm install @vue/cli -g
vue create my-app // all options are default settings when creating
cd my-app
vue add vuetify // all options are default settings when running
上面提到的所有命令都完美地完成了。但是,在我通过以下命令启动热重加载开发环境之后。
npm run serve
错误将发生在以下标准输出中。
> my-app@0.1.0 serve
我正在学习Vue JS,我有个问题。
我想要得到所选选项的值。
可是,我不会呀。
我试着在谷歌上搜索,但找不到。
这是我的代码样本。
var vue = new Vue({
el: '#app',
methods: {
changeOption: function(){
console.log('How can I get the value of selected option?');
}
}
});
<script src="https://cdnjs.cloudflare.com/ajax/libs
在<style>部件中,我想使用@作为background-image的路径,如下所示:
background-image: url("@/assets/images/banner.png");
但是,出现以下错误:
This relative module was not found:
* ./@/assets/images/banner.png in ./node_modules/@vue/cli-service/node_modules/css-loader/dist/cjs.js??ref--8-oneOf-1-1!./node_modules/vue-l
我有这样的文件结构:
在main.js中,我声明了一个全局变量api_url:
import Vue from 'vue'
import App from './App.vue'
import router from './router'
import store from './store'
Vue.config.productionTip = false
Vue.use(Vuelidate)
Vue.prototype.$api_url = 'https://api.url/v1/'
new Vu
我正在使用Vue.js和vue路由器制作一个简单的应用程序。当我试图注销我的应用程序时,我收到了这个错误:
vue-router.esm.js?8c4f:2827 Uncaught (in promise) RangeError: Maximum call stack size exceeded
at RegExp.exec (<anonymous>)
at RegExp.[Symbol.match] (<anonymous>)
at String.match (<anonymous>)
at matchRoute (vue-
我正在尝试将引导程序与我的vue项目集成起来,但是当我打开浏览器时,我的控制台会出现以下错误。
config.js?228e:8 Uncaught TypeError: Cannot read property 'prototype' of undefined
at eval (config.js?228e:8)
at Module../node_modules/bootstrap-vue/esm/utils/config.js (chunk-vendors.js:3262)
at __webpack_require__ (app.js:854)
Internet Explorer 11和Microsoft Edge在加载我的Vue应用程序时显示空白页面。控制台日志显示了一个指向vue.esm.js中“抛出e”行的“未知名称”错误:
Watcher.prototype.get = function get () {
pushTarget(this);
var value;
var vm = this.vm;
try {
value = this.getter.call(vm, vm);
} catch (e) {
if (this.user) {
handleError(e,vm, ("getter for watcher \&
我对类星体很陌生。我已经开始了一个项目,到目前为止,我对这个结构感到很舒服。现在,我想在我的Index.vue文件中实现以下小提琴:
在所有可用的类星体教程中,我只看到了“导出默认”的使用,没有“新Vue”或“Vue.component”的迹象。
如果我尝试实现一个新的Vue实例,它会产生以下错误:
vue-router.esm.js?85f8:2128 ReferenceError: Vue is not defined
at eval (Index.vue?b484:62)
at Object../node_modules/@quasar/app/lib/webpack/l
我无法用德语显示以下操作的月份:
var date = moment.unix(valueTimestamp).format("DD. MMMM YYYY");
我试过以下几种方法,但不起作用:
// Attempt #1:
var date = moment.lang('de').unix(valueTimestamp).format("DD. MMMM YYYY");
// Attempt #2:
var date = moment.local('de').unix(valueTimestamp).format("DD